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
M
midjourney-proxy
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
徐少华
midjourney-proxy
Commits
735a4c86
Commit
735a4c86
authored
Jul 31, 2020
by
田超
Browse files
Options
Browse Files
Download
Plain Diff
Merge branch 'feature/erp' into 'master'
feat:[ERP] ERP融合 See merge request rays/pcloud-common-parent!127
parents
93050c4c
51ed310e
Show whitespace changes
Inline
Side-by-side
Showing
5 changed files
with
44 additions
and
0 deletions
+44
-0
public_system.properties
...n-config/src/main/resources.perf/public_system.properties
+2
-0
public_system.properties
...n-config/src/main/resources.prod/public_system.properties
+2
-0
public_system.properties
...n-config/src/main/resources.test/public_system.properties
+1
-0
public_system.properties
...on-config/src/main/resources.uat/public_system.properties
+2
-0
ErpInterfaceFacade.java
...ava/com/pcloud/common/core/facade/ErpInterfaceFacade.java
+37
-0
No files found.
pcloud-common-config/src/main/resources.perf/public_system.properties
View file @
735a4c86
...
...
@@ -125,3 +125,5 @@ mini.appsecret.uat = 1eb5d1a2e1b262ea8f41e733f664a40c
mini.appid.prod
=
wxd951244ee206df89
mini.appsecret.prod
=
e3111585d219f7e96e35ef593b67ab2b
mini.official.account.id
=
777
erp.domain
=
http://192.168.92.11
pcloud-common-config/src/main/resources.prod/public_system.properties
View file @
735a4c86
...
...
@@ -124,3 +124,5 @@ mini.appsecret.uat = 1eb5d1a2e1b262ea8f41e733f664a40c
mini.appid.prod
=
wxd951244ee206df89
mini.appsecret.prod
=
e3111585d219f7e96e35ef593b67ab2b
mini.official.account.id
=
777
erp.domain
=
http://192.168.8.181
pcloud-common-config/src/main/resources.test/public_system.properties
View file @
735a4c86
...
...
@@ -133,3 +133,4 @@ mini.appid.prod = wxd951244ee206df89
mini.appsecret.prod
=
e3111585d219f7e96e35ef593b67ab2b
mini.official.account.id
=
777
erp.domain
=
http://192.168.92.11
pcloud-common-config/src/main/resources.uat/public_system.properties
View file @
735a4c86
...
...
@@ -127,3 +127,5 @@ mini.appsecret.uat = 1eb5d1a2e1b262ea8f41e733f664a40c
mini.appid.prod
=
wxd951244ee206df89
mini.appsecret.prod
=
e3111585d219f7e96e35ef593b67ab2b
mini.official.account.id
=
777
erp.domain
=
http://192.168.92.131
pcloud-common-core/src/main/java/com/pcloud/common/core/facade/ErpInterfaceFacade.java
0 → 100644
View file @
735a4c86
/**
*
*/
package
com
.
pcloud
.
common
.
core
.
facade
;
import
com.pcloud.common.core.biz.MessageBiz
;
import
com.pcloud.common.core.dto.SendEmailDto
;
import
com.pcloud.common.dto.ResponseDto
;
import
com.pcloud.common.exceptions.BizException
;
import
com.pcloud.common.permission.PermissionException
;
import
io.swagger.annotations.Api
;
import
io.swagger.annotations.ApiOperation
;
import
org.codehaus.jackson.JsonParseException
;
import
org.springframework.beans.factory.annotation.Autowired
;
import
org.springframework.web.bind.annotation.PostMapping
;
import
org.springframework.web.bind.annotation.RequestMapping
;
import
org.springframework.web.bind.annotation.RequestMethod
;
import
org.springframework.web.bind.annotation.RestController
;
/**
* 接口暂时只限ERP使用,有可能后期会加权限验证
*/
@Api
(
"ERP接口"
)
@RequestMapping
(
value
=
"/erpInterface"
)
@RestController
(
"erpInterfaceFacade"
)
public
class
ErpInterfaceFacade
{
@Autowired
MessageBiz
messageBiz
;
@ApiOperation
(
"发送邮件"
)
@PostMapping
(
"/sendEmail"
)
public
ResponseDto
<
Boolean
>
sendEmail
(
SendEmailDto
sendEmailDto
)
throws
BizException
,
PermissionException
,
JsonParseException
{
messageBiz
.
sendEmail
(
sendEmailDto
);
return
new
ResponseDto
<>(
true
);
}
}
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ment